What Are the Best Materials for Patio Covers in the Bay Area?

Material selection remains the single most important decision affecting longevity, maintenance, and comfort. Aluminum patio covers lead the market in Northern California for very strong reasons — they never rot, rust, or require painting while supporting larger spans with minimal posts.

According to industry data, aluminum structures maintain structural integrity 5–7 times longer than wood in coastal-influenced climates. Powder-coated surfaces paired with advanced alloys withstand chalking and color loss under strong sunlight.

How Much Does a Patio Cover Cost in Contra Costa County?

Pricing transparency separates professional patio cover contractors from the rest. Costs vary based on size, material, engineering requirements, and desired features. Grasping these elements prevents shocks and allows assured budget decisions.

Typical costs for permitted, professionally executed patio covers in Contra Costa County range from $8,000 for basic lattice to over $35,000 for premium large-scale insulated or louvered systems with integrated lighting and fans. The typical spend sits between $18,000 and $28,000 for superior aluminum patio covers built for lifelong service.

Decks: Building a Strong Foundation for Outdoor Living

Decks provide the essential platform for most luxury outdoor environments. They elevate entertaining areas, improve drainage, and create level surfaces for furniture.

Today’s decking products have completely changed durability and aesthetics. Today’s composite and PVC decking resists fading, staining, and scratching far better than previous generations. Most premium products feature 25–50 year warranties covering manufacturing issues. The investment in quality decking pays dividends for decades.

Deck Materials and Features

Material selection impacts maintenance, safety, and aesthetics dramatically. Superior deck surfaces earn their price through outstanding longevity and function.

Composite for Low Maintenance

Capped composite boards include protective outer layers that block water penetration. Shades stay bright and true for many years. No sanding or staining ever required.

Hardwood Refinishing Options

Ipe, cumaru, and garapa deliver unparalleled authentic appearance. Occasional oiling keeps their warm hues vibrant. Many owners appreciate the authentic tropical hardwood feel.

Frequently Asked Questions About Patio Covers and Outdoor Structures

What is the best patio cover material for Contra Costa weather?
**Aluminum** and **Alumawood** stand out as the top performers for longevity, minimal upkeep, and weather endurance in Contra Costa. They resist rust, fading, and insect damage while requiring only occasional rinsing. Explore more about materials on our patio and landscaping page.

How much does a patio cover cost in Alamo or Walnut Creek?
Expertly built systems typically cost between $8,000 and $35,000+ based on dimensions and options. Typical investments sit between $18,000 and $28,000 for superior quality. Get your detailed quote through our quote request form.

Do I need a permit for a patio cover in Contra Costa County?
Yes, most solid-roof structures require permits. We handle all submissions, engineering, and approvals. This eliminates expensive setbacks. See our ADU permitting expertise for similar processes.

How long does patio cover installation take?
Standard projects wrap up in 2–6 weeks covering planning, approvals, and execution. Thoughtful planning limits disturbance. Weather rarely causes delays with proper planning.

What’s the difference between a pergola and a patio cover?
**Pergolas** provide partial, decorative shade with open rafters. **Patio covers** provide total shelter with either solid or louvered roofing. See examples of both in our custom projects gallery.

Are aluminum patio covers worth the investment?
Yes, without question. They deliver permanent durability, maintenance-free ownership, and outperform wood and vinyl. Most clients recoup their investment through increased home value and energy savings.

Can patio covers integrate with kitchen remodels?
Certainly, smooth integration produces genuine indoor-outdoor continuity. Many clients combine projects for unified results. Check similar projects in our San Ramon kitchen portfolio.

How do I maintain my new patio cover?
**Aluminum** requires only occasional rinsing with a hose. Painting, sealing, or staining is completely unnecessary. Regular inspections keep the structure in excellent shape for decades.

Will a patio cover increase my property taxes?
Most patio covers are considered assessable enhancements. However, the increase in home value far exceeds any tax adjustment. Most owners consider it a worthwhile trade-off.
